'15 RA Caliper Covers - compatibility?

Hey all, had some questions about the MGP Caliper Covers!

I'm looking into buying a set (for front and rear brakes) for my new '15 Ralliart. Only problem is, the site only lists custom sets for the GT and the SE in the 2015 year model. Here's the link:

http://www.autoanything.com/brakes/61A7417A0A0.aspx

Anyone with experience with caliper covers know if the GT set will be compatible with a Ralliart, or will there be sizing issues/other compatibility problems?

(well, it is considered rice-crispy to most of us...)


If you want to improve the looks of the quickly rusted and hideous calipers - just take the time to clean and paint them with a brush-on kit. Takes one day and lasts pretty long.


Another option is to go with a big brake kit/improved calipers and rotors $$$.


To answer your original question, the EVO X Brembo and Lancer SE calipers (front and rear) are different from Ralliart.
